* Vehicle Owner's Questionnaire
If a safety-related defect exists in a motor vehicle or item of motor vehicle equipment, the manufacturer must fix it at no cost to the owner. We use the information from your calls and WWW form submissions to get the process started. We do not have to receive a set number of reports before we look into a problem. We gather all available information on a problem. That is why filling out this form and submitting it electronically to us is important. Government engineers analyze the problem. If warranted, the manufacturer is asked to conduct a recall.
